Responsibilities include but are not limited to:
- Manages the Fabrication and Welding team, including recruiting, selecting, orienting, training, assigning, scheduling, coaching, counseling, and disciplining employees; communicating job expectations; planning, monitoring, appraising, and reviewing job contributions; planning and reviewing compensation actions; enforcing policies and procedures
- Leads the Panel Manufacturing group in the fabrication, assembly, and testing of control panels; ensures delivery is on time and on budget and quality and safety standards are met
- Provides labor forecasting and daily planning of panel shop resources; tracks key department metrics
- Works with Engineering to address any bill of materials or drawing issues
- Pursues opportunities to grow the business through new client acquisition
- Implements process improvements using Lean and Kaizen practices
- Works with Planning and Shipping, Purchasing, and vendors to ensure on-time delivery and needed inventory
- Develops and implements quality assurance procedures
- Bachelor’s degree in business or technical field preferred
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in control panel fabrication or manufacturing management
